Gynecological Ultrasound Image Bank for Diagnostics and AI

Ultrasound Image Bank: Advancing Medical Research and Diagnostics

Observational Fondazione Policlinico Universitario Agostino Gemelli IRCCS · NCT07031921

This project will collect gynecological ultrasound images from adult patients at a Rome hospital to build a large database for clinician training, research, and AI diagnostic tools.

What this trial studies

This prospective, observational, single-center project plans to enroll about 25,000 adult patients undergoing gynecological ultrasound at Fondazione Policlinico Gemelli over five years. Images will be collected during routine clinical care from people with no disease, benign conditions, or suspected malignancy. For patients who undergo surgery within three months, images will be linked to histological outcomes, and others will be linked to one-year follow-up scans to provide outcome references. The dataset will be used to support medical training, clinical research, and development and validation of AI-based diagnostic tools.

Why it matters

Potential benefit: If successful, the database could improve early and more accurate diagnosis of gynecological conditions by enhancing training and enabling better AI decision-support tools.

How similar studies have performed: Other medical imaging banks and AI projects have demonstrated promise in improving diagnostic accuracy, but similarly large, standardized gynecologic ultrasound datasets remain relatively limited.
